Queensland Hoteliers 1912

Proprietor:
H C Chisler
Location:
NERANG
Name of Hotel or Boarding House:
Commercial Hotel
Population:
1809
Description of location:
A town on the South Coast Railway 49 miles from Brisbane. The district is chiefly devoted to the agricultural dairying and timber industries. Great wealth of mountain and scrub scenery and waterfalls within easy reach of the town. Good shooting at Beech Mountain. The mountains and tablelands range from 1940 feet to 2000 feet and are full of interest to the “alpiner” and scientist. The climate is very invigorating. Within easy drive of some fine ocean beaches.
